Key Accountabilities:

  • Program, optimize, and troubleshoot CNC brake press operations, preferably on TRUMPF equipment.
  • Execute complex, multi‑bend forming sequences for tight‑tolerance sheet metal and copper bus bar parts.
  • Select, configure, and precisely align tooling, verifying bend allowances and compatibility before production.
  • Produce and validate first‑article components to meet engineering drawings and GD&T specifications and support prototype builds with expert guidance.
  • Document program changes, tooling adjustments and process updates to ensure full production traceability.
  • Perform thorough in‑process and final inspections using precision measurement tools and document quality control reports, and part verification logs with a high degree of accuracy.
  • Accurately interpret engineering drawings, including geometric dimensioning and tolerances.
  • Maintain brake press tooling—cleaning, inspecting, sharpening—and assist with routine machine upkeep.
  • Collaborate with Engineering, Quality, and Production teams while supporting adjacent fabrication operations as needed.

Qualifications

Required

  • 5+ years of senior-level experience operating and programming CNC brake presses (controls and software) in a metal fabrication environment.
  • Advanced capability in reading and interpreting technical drawings, blueprints, drawing tolerance and critical dimensions.
  • Proven experience producing first‑article and prototype components.
  • Strong understanding of forming technology, bend allowances, spring back, tooling selection, and material characteristics.
  • Excellent problem-solving ability in a fast‑paced, high‑mix production environment.
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ills; able to collaborate across teams.
  • Ability to lift up to 50 lbs and comply with PPE and safety requirements.
